Lil Yachty is heading in a different direction with his Nike collaboration, as first looks showcase a Concrete Boys x Nike Air Force 1 Mid constructed in a recycled-esque grey colorway.
Since he debuted his Concrete Boys run on the Air Force 1 Low, Yachty seems to be transitioning into mid-tops. The transition works for this colorway because the larger silhouette allows for more room to showcase the raw canvas, strap configuration and extra logo elements.
The top is predominantly covered in a speckled grey fabric, which gives the sneaker a rugged, DIY aesthetic. Nike enthusiasts might recognise the material from the brand’s Space Hippie period, which saw waste-material construction and recycled-style accents incorporated into a number of shoes in 2020. Still, Nike hasn’t officially confirmed any Space Hippie ties for this one.
Inspired by their namesake, the Concrete Boys x Nike Air Force 1 Mid has that same speckled theme underfoot, complete with grey laces and tonal hardware. It even carries over the iconic ankle strap for added style, dressing up the classic AF 1 Mid silhouette with a dirtier aesthetic than seen on Yachty’s previous lows.
Embroidery details bring the collaboration full circle. “IT’S US” spans across the tongue tag, while a Concrete Boys embroidery hits close to the heel.
Release details for the Concrete Boys x Nike Air Force 1 Mid have not been announced yet.
